Output 56f677619d5d2a148e0f5cc2968efcf62d00b6152cda9dff9ae29ea1b6a5700a:0

value
80370
script pubkey
OP_0 OP_PUSHBYTES_20 7bca818a6ac639d5a73d2a386761e9c7349c8983
address
bc1q009grzn2ccuatfea9guxwc0fcu6fezvrpl6ghg
transaction
56f677619d5d2a148e0f5cc2968efcf62d00b6152cda9dff9ae29ea1b6a5700a
confirmations
27027
spent
true